What they do
A Caregiver or Personal Care Aide provides non-medical care for adults, including elderly and disabled people, typically in their own homes. Assists clients with daily tasks including bathing, medication reminders, and light housekeeping; may also provide transportation for appointments and errands. These roles do not always require formal certification.
$30,840 / year median in North Carolina
+21% projected growth
